- Description
- APCDD1 (adenomatosis polyposis coli down-regulated 1), also known as B7323, DRAPC1, or FP7019, is a 514 amino acid single-pass type I membrane protein. APCDD1 is expressed in the gastrointestinal track, placental trophoblasts, and both epidermal and dermal compartments from human hair follicles. It is also weakly expressed in lymphoid tissues. APCDD1 has been reported to be directly regulated by the beta-catenin/ITF-2 complex and that its elevated expression promotes the proliferation of colonic epithelial cells. It is thought to function as a developmental target of the beta-catenin pathway and may play an important role in colorectal tumorigenesis. Recently, it was found to negatively regulate Wnt signaling in a cell-autonomous manner.

- Experimental details
- Human colon adenocarcinoma cell line (SW480) cells were fixed with 1% paraformaldehyde (PFA) and blocked with 5% FBS for 30 minutes. Then the cells were stained with 10 µg/ml purified anti-human APCDD1/DRAPC1 (clone 7.13) (red) at room temperature for three hours in the dark followed by 2.5 µg/ml DyLight™ 594 anti-mouse IgG staining for two hours at 4°C (red). Nuclei were counterstained with DAPI (blue). The image was captured with a 40X objective.
